Season 1 Episode Guide

Episode 1 - The Skin of Our Teeth

Kenneth Clark looks at how European ideas and art survived the Dark Ages.

  

Episode 2 - The Great Thaw

Kenneth Clark looks at the reawakening of European civilisation in the twelfth century.

  

Episode 3 - Romance and Reality

Kenneth Clark journeys from the Loire through Tuscany and Umbria, to Pisa, as he explores the aspirations of the later Middle Ages in France and Italy.

  

Episode 4 - Man - The Measure of all Things

Kenneth Clark continues his personal reflections on civilisation with a look at Renaissance man.

  

Episode 5 - The Hero as Artist

Kenneth Clark continues his personal reflections on civilisation with a look at individuals of genius, notably Michelangelo, Raphael and Leonardo da Vinci.

  

Episode 6 - Protest and Communication

Kenneth Clark investigates the Protestant Reformation in northern Europe, and looks at Holbein, Thomas Moore, Erasmus and the printing press and Durer.

  

Episode 7 - Grandeur and Obedience

Sir Kenneth Clark visits Rome in search of grandeur and finds a city that gave rise to Michelangelo, Bernini and the Counter Reformation.

  

Episode 8 - The Light of Experience

Sir Kenneth Clark's story takes him from the Holland of Rembrandt and Vermeer to the London of Wren, Purcell and the Royal Society.

  

Episode 9 - The Pursuit of Happiness

Kenneth Clark reflects on the nature of the 18th-century music, and on the way that some of its qualities are reflected in the best of rococo architecture.

  

Episode 10 - The Smile of Reason

Kenneth Clark looks at the beginnings of revolutionary politics in the 18th century.

  

Episode 11 - The Worship of Nature

Sir Kenneth Clark examines a new force - the belief in the divinity of nature.

  

Episode 12 - The Fallacies of Hope

Sir Kenneth Clark traces the progressive disillusionment of the artists of the Romantic movement during the 19th century.

  

Episode 13 - Heroic Materialism

Kenneth Clark considers heroic materialism and humanitarianism in the past 100 years.
